OK, that may be a bit of an exaggeration, but TNT has renewed the alien invasion TV series that’s executive produced by Steven Spielberg and DreamWorks Television for a second season.

According to The Hollywood Reporter, the Noah Wyle-starring SF series—which debuted to 5.9 million total viewers, cable’s top series launch this year—will return for a 10-episode second season that will air summer 2012.

“FALLING SKIES is a true standout series, from its ambitious storytelling, high-profile cast and production team to its phenomenal success when it comes to international and time-shifted viewing,” says Michael Wright, executive vice president and head of programming for TNT, TBS and Turner Classic Movies. “We’re reaching new audiences with FALLING SKIES and look forward to seeing where this fascinating and exciting series takes us next.”
